Course contents :  
The course includes two parts. The first deals with the algorithmic verification of concurrent systems based on state-space exploration. It covers state-space exploration techniques, optimisation of this exploration and its use for checking temporal logic formulas using "model checking". This topic is dealt with using finite automata on infinite words, to which an introduction is given. Symbolic verification methods and techniques for dealing with infinite-state systems are also presented.

The second part of the course, presents methods based on invariants and inductive assertions. Techniques for constructing and checking the validity of invariants are studied. Special attention is given to tools that automate part of the verification process and to the frequent special case in which the majority of the systems variables are Boolean.
